What Is Bitcoin Mining

If the private key is revealed to a third party, e.g. through a data breach, the third party can use it to steal any associated bitcoins. As of December 2017, around 980,000 bitcoins have been stolen from cryptocurrency exchanges. All bitcoins in existence have been created in such coinbase transactions. The bitcoin protocol specifies that the reward for adding a block will be halved every 210,000 blocks . Eventually, the reward will decrease to zero, and the limit of 21 million bitcoins will be reached c. 2140; the record keeping will then be rewarded solely by transaction fees. On 13 March 2020, bitcoin fell below $4000 during a broad market selloff, after trading above $10,000 in February 2020.

Due to global supply chains being severely slowed down during the COVID-19 pandemic, there are large worldwide chip shortages. The recent actions by the Chinese government actually exacerbated the Bitcoin mining equipment shortages as Bitmain, a Chinese company that is one of the largest producers of mining equipment, had to halt their sales.

If one of those databases gets altered, then every single other database needs to be altered in the same way. Hashes can be made of chunks of the databases, and Merkle trees can detect inconsistencies. Repeat steps 4 and 5 until you’ve found the data blocks that are inconsistent. It’s possible to find more than one data block that is wrong because there might be more than one error in the data. Another possible sign of adoption by citizens of El Salvador would be to see the supply held by entities with relatively small balances increase – which is exactly what is happening right now for entities holding up to 0.1 BTC . Like in figure 12, this uptrend was already present before the news which means that it may be unrelated to the events in El Salvador, but an interesting trend to see during a price decrease nonetheless.

This raw data of Merkel Root + Previous Hash + Nonce+ Timestamp is put into an SHA-256 function to produce a certain type of hash output as per the target. To successfully mine a block, a miner needs to hash the block’s header in a way that it is less than or equal to the “target.”. This block header is created by hashing all the transactions in a block, forming a Merkel tree with a Merkel root. Hashing requires processing the data from a block through a mathematical function, which results in an output of a fixed length.

Following the first delivery date in January 2018, the CME requested extensive detailed trading information but several of the exchanges refused to provide it and later provided only limited data. The Commodity Futures Trading Commission then subpoenaed the data from the exchanges. Because of bitcoin’s decentralized nature and its trading on online exchanges located in many countries, regulation of bitcoin has been difficult. However, the use of bitcoin can be criminalized, and shutting down exchanges and the peer-to-peer economy in a given country would constitute a de facto ban. The legal status of bitcoin varies substantially from country to country and is still undefined or changing in many of them.

Nobel-prize winning economist Joseph Stiglitz says that bitcoin’s anonymity encourages money laundering and other crimes. The European Banking Authority issued a bitcoin hash function warning in 2013 focusing on the lack of regulation of bitcoin, the chance that exchanges would be hacked, the volatility of bitcoin’s price, and general fraud.

This reward halves every 4 years to maintain inflation and reach the total supply of 21 million sometime in 2120. Also, just like gold miners, Bitcoins are mined by Bitcoin miners, and this mining process introduces new Bitcoins in the ecosystem.

The magnitude of this can be seen in figure 2, which shows that the block intervals on June 27 were by far the largest since the start of 2010, illustrating how much Bitcoin has slowed down as a result of the hash rate drop. Bloomberg reported that the largest 17 crypto merchant-processing services handled $69 million in June 2018, down from $411 million in September 2017. Bitcoin is “not actually usable” for retail transactions because of high costs and the inability to process chargebacks, according to Nicholas Weaver, a researcher quoted by Bloomberg. High price volatility and transaction fees make paying for small retail purchases with bitcoin impractical, according to economist Kim Grauer. However, bitcoin continues to be used for large-item purchases on sites such as Overstock.com, and for cross-border payments to freelancers and other vendors.

Owners of bitcoin addresses are not explicitly identified, but all transactions on the blockchain are public. Additionally, bitcoin exchanges, where bitcoins are traded for traditional currencies, may be required by law to collect personal information. To heighten financial privacy, a new bitcoin address can be generated for each transaction. If the private key is lost, the bitcoin network will not recognize any other evidence of ownership; the coins are then unusable, and effectively lost. For example, in 2013 one user claimed to have lost 7,500 bitcoins, worth $7.5 million at the time, when he accidentally discarded a hard drive containing his private key. About 20% of all bitcoins are believed to be lost -they would have had a market value of about $20 billion at July 2018 prices.

Solving the hash requires the miner to determine which string to use as the nonce, which itself requires a significant amount of trial-and-error. It is highly unlikely that a miner will successfully come up with the correct nonce on the first try, meaning that the miner may potentially test a large number of nonce options before getting it right. The greater the difficulty—a measure of how hard it is to create a hash that meets the requirement of the target hash—the longer it is likely to take to generate a solution. The validation process for blockchain transactions relies on data being encrypted using algorithmic hashing. A hash is developed based on the information present in the block header.

When using a lightweight wallet, however, the user must trust full nodes, as it can report faulty values back to the user. Lightweight clients follow the longest blockchain and do not ensure it is valid, requiring trust in full nodes. The first wallet program, simply named Bitcoin, and sometimes referred to as the Satoshi client, bitcoin trading was released in 2009 by Satoshi Nakamoto as open-source software. In version 0.5 the client moved from the wxWidgets user interface toolkit to Qt, and the whole bundle was referred to as Bitcoin-Qt. After the release of version 0.9, the software bundle was renamed Bitcoin Core to distinguish itself from the underlying network.

In such a case, an additional output is used, returning the change back to the payer. Any input satoshis not accounted for in the transaction outputs become the transaction fee. Bitcoin prices were negatively affected by several hacks or thefts from cryptocurrency exchanges, including thefts from Coincheck in January 2018, Bithumb in June, and Bancor in July. For the first six months of 2018, $761 million worth of cryptocurrencies was reported stolen from exchanges. Bitcoin’s price was affected even though other cryptocurrencies were stolen at Coinrail and Bancor as investors worried about the security of cryptocurrency exchanges. In September 2019 the Intercontinental Exchange began trading of bitcoin futures on its exchange called Bakkt.

A transaction is a transfer of Bitcoin value that is broadcast to the network and collected into blocks. A transaction typically references previous transaction outputs as new transaction inputs and dedicates all input Bitcoin values to new outputs. Transactions are not encrypted, so it is possible to browse and view every transaction ever collected into a block. Once transactions are buried under enough confirmations they can be considered irreversible. The U.S. federal investigation was prompted by concerns of possible manipulation during futures settlement dates. The final settlement price of CME bitcoin futures is determined by prices on four exchanges, Bitstamp, Coinbase, itBit and Kraken.

This method of requiring miners to use machines and spend time and energy trying to achieve something is known as a Proof-of-Work system and is designed to deter malicious agents Bitcoin from spamming or disrupting the network. Cryptocurrency difficulty is a measure of how difficult it is to mine a block in a blockchain for a particular cryptocurrency.

After the announcement, the value of bitcoins dropped, and Baidu no longer accepted bitcoins for certain services. Buying real-world goods with any virtual currency had been illegal in China since at least 2009. In April, exchanges BitInstant and Mt. Gox experienced processing delays due to insufficient capacity resulting in the bitcoin price dropping from $266 to $76 before returning to $160 within six hours. The bitcoin price rose to $259 on 10 April, but then crashed by 83% to $45 over the next three days. Blockchain analysts estimate that Nakamoto had mined about one million bitcoins before disappearing in 2010 when he handed the network alert key and control of the code repository over to Gavin Andresen. This left opportunity for controversy to develop over the future development path of bitcoin, in contrast to the perceived authority of Nakamoto’s contributions. The word bitcoin was defined in a white paper published on 31 October 2008.

Usually, the public key or bitcoin address is also printed, so that a holder of a paper wallet can check or add funds without exposing the private key to a device. Checkpoints which have been hard coded into the client are used only to prevent Denial of Service attacks against nodes which are initially syncing the chain. For this reason the checkpoints included are only as of several years ago. A one megabyte block size limit was added in 2010 by Satoshi Nakamoto.

Simplified chain of ownership as illustrated in the bitcoin whitepaper. In practice, a transaction can have more than one input and more than one output.

Bitcoin mining keeps on getting difficult as more miners join in to maintain the balanced generation of new coins. And over the years, many miners with special GPUs and ASIC miners have joined the Bitcoin network, thereby raising the difficulty bar so high that it is no longer profitable or even possible to mine on CPUs.

Using a fixed-length output increases security since anyone trying to decrypt the hash won’t be able to tell how long or short the input is simply by looking at the length of the output. In blockchain technology, nonce means a number added to a hashed, or encrypted block, that, when rehashed, meets the difficulty level restrictions.

